Weekend Project. New Alto Heavy Duty Spring Plate to replace the H-D "Grenade Plate" for my 2004 XL1200 Custom. Almost to 15K Miles so its time before it comes apart![/IMG]
Just swapped out mine with the Alto plate a few weeks ago. Couldn't stand the squeel from the xtra-plate clutch kit. Plates look the same except the rivets are stainless steel instead of brass on the Alto plate.
